The 47th Plenary Assembly Session of the SADC PF will commence with the convening of the Committee Session from 7th to 9th March 2020, in Johannesburg, South Africa. The Session will focus on the Role of Parliament in land governance in the SADC Region.
The three Standing Committees, namely Human and Social Development and Special Programmes (HSDSP), Gender Equality Women Advancement and Youth Development (GEWAYD) and Regional Women Parliamentary Caucus (RWPC), Standing Committees will individually and jointly deal with this important topic from the perspective of the mandate of their respective Committees. The three Standing Committees will also deliberate on various thematic issues of regional interest and concern that fall under their respective mandates in terms of the Constitution and the Rules of Procedure.
The Southern African Development Community Parliamentary Forum (SADC PF) was established in 1997 in accordance with Article 9 (2) of the SADC Treaty as an autonomous institution of SADC It is a regional inter-parliamentary body composed of Thirteen (14) parliaments representing over 3500 parliamentarians in the SADC region.
